symbian3/mw/ipconnmgmt/package_definition_3.0.xml
branchHighFidelityModel
changeset 48 c8d3143d3c0e
parent 44 0b761d12ae12
child 102 5625a635abf6
--- a/symbian3/mw/ipconnmgmt/package_definition_3.0.xml	Wed Feb 03 19:36:09 2010 +0000
+++ b/symbian3/mw/ipconnmgmt/package_definition_3.0.xml	Wed Feb 03 20:06:22 2010 +0000
@@ -1,11 +1,27 @@
 <?xml version="1.0" encoding="UTF-8"?>
 <SystemDefinition schema="3.0.0">
   <package id="ipconnmgmt" name="IP Connectivity Management" levels="plugin framework server generic utils">
+    <collection id="accesspointcontrol" name="Access Point Control" level="plugin">
+      <component id="apcontrollistplugin" filter="s60" name="Access Point Control List Plugin" class="plugin" introduced="^2">
+        <unit bldFile="accesspointcontrol/apcontrollistplugin/group"/>
+      </component>
+    </collection>
     <collection id="alwayson_net_plugin" name="Always Online Net Plugin" level="server">
       <component id="pdpcontextmanager2" filter="s60" name="PDP Context Manager 2">
         <unit bldFile="alwayson_net_plugin/pdpcontextmanager2/group"/>
       </component>
     </collection>
+    <collection id="apengine" name="Access Point Engine" level="framework">
+      <component id="apeng" filter="s60" name="Access Point Engine">
+        <unit bldFile="apengine/apeng/group"/>
+      </component>
+      <component id="apsettingshandlerui" filter="s60" name="Access Point Settings Handler UI">
+        <unit bldFile="apengine/apsettingshandlerui/group"/>
+      </component>
+      <component id="apsettingsplugin" filter="s60" name="Access Point Settings Plugin" class="plugin">
+        <unit bldFile="apengine/apsettingsplugin/group"/>
+      </component>
+    </collection>
     <collection id="bearermanagement" name="Bearer Management" level="framework">
       <component id="mpm" filter="s60" name="Mobility Policy Manager">
         <unit bldFile="bearermanagement/mpm/group"/>
@@ -18,6 +34,14 @@
         <unit bldFile="bearermanagement/group"/>
       </component>
     </collection>
+    <collection id="cmmanager" name="Connection Method Manager" level="framework">
+      <component id="cmmgr" filter="s60" name="CM Manager">
+        <unit bldFile="cmmanager/cmmgr/group"/>
+      </component>
+      <component id="gsconnsettingsplugin" filter="s60" name="GS Connection Settings Plugin" introduced="^3" class="plugin">
+        <unit bldFile="cmmanager/gsconnsettingsplugin/group"/>
+      </component>
+    </collection>
     <collection id="connectionmonitoring" name="Connection Monitoring" level="server">
       <component id="connectionmonitorplugin" filter="s60" name="Connection Monitor Plugin" class="plugin">
         <unit bldFile="connectionmonitoring/connectionmonitorplugin/group"/>
@@ -34,25 +58,9 @@
         <unit bldFile="connectionmonitoring/connmonext/group"/>
       </component>
     </collection>
-    <collection id="accesspointcontrol" name="Access Point Control" level="plugin">
-      <component id="apcontrollistplugin" filter="s60" name="Access Point Control List Plugin" class="plugin" introduced="^2">
-        <unit bldFile="accesspointcontrol/apcontrollistplugin/group"/>
-      </component>
-    </collection>
-    <collection id="apengine" name="Access Point Engine" level="framework">
-      <component id="apeng" filter="s60" name="Access Point Engine">
-        <unit bldFile="apengine/apeng/group"/>
-      </component>
-      <component id="apsettingshandlerui" filter="s60" name="Access Point Settings Handler UI">
-        <unit bldFile="apengine/apsettingshandlerui/group"/>
-      </component>
-      <component id="apsettingsplugin" filter="s60" name="Access Point Settings Plugin" class="plugin">
-        <unit bldFile="apengine/apsettingsplugin/group"/>
-      </component>
-    </collection>
-    <collection id="cmmanager" name="Connection Method Manager" level="framework">
-      <component id="cmmgr" filter="s60" name="CM Manager">
-        <unit bldFile="cmmanager/cmmgr/group"/>
+    <collection id="connectionutilities" name="Connection Utilities" level="utils">
+      <component id="connectiondialogs" filter="s60" name="Connection Dialogs">
+        <unit bldFile="connectionutilities/connectiondialogs/group"/>
       </component>
     </collection>
     <collection id="dbcreator" name="DB Creator" level="utils">
@@ -60,7 +68,11 @@
         <unit bldFile="dbcreator/commsdatcreator/group"/>
       </component>
       <component id="commsdatcreatorrfsplugin" filter="s60" name="Comms Database Creator RFS Plugin" class="plugin" introduced="9.3">
-        <unit bldFile="dbcreator/commsdatcreatorrfsplugin/group"/>
+      	<meta rel="config">
+      		<not-defined condition="WINSCW"/>
+      	</meta>
+      		<!-- uncomment when config is turned on -->
+        <!-- <unit bldFile="dbcreator/commsdatcreatorrfsplugin/group"/>-->
       </component>
       <component id="commsdatstartup" filter="s60" name="Comms Database Startup" introduced="9.3">
         <unit bldFile="dbcreator/commsdatstartup/group"/>
@@ -69,15 +81,10 @@
         <unit bldFile="dbcreator/dbcreatorexe/group"/>
       </component>
       <component id="dbcreator_build" filter="s60" name="DB Creator Build" introduced="9.3">
-		<!-- consider moving exports to another component and getting rid of this one -->
+		<!-- move exports to another component, this is needed for the #ifndef for commsdatcreatorrfsplugin until configuration is in place-->
         <unit bldFile="dbcreator/group"/>
       </component>
     </collection>
-    <collection id="connectionutilities" name="Connection Utilities" level="utils">
-      <component id="connectiondialogs" filter="s60" name="Connection Dialogs">
-        <unit bldFile="connectionutilities/connectiondialogs/group"/>
-      </component>
-    </collection>
     <collection id="ipconnmgmt_info" name="IP Connectivity Management Info" level="utils">
       <component id="ipcm_pub" filter="s60" class="api" name="IP Connectivity Management Public Interfaces">
         <unit bldFile="ipcm_pub/group"/>
@@ -85,6 +92,10 @@
       <component id="ipcm_plat" filter="s60" class="api" name="IP Connectivity Management Platform Interfaces">
         <unit bldFile="ipcm_plat/group"/>
       </component>
+      <component id="ipcm_build" filter="s60" name="IP Connectivity Management Build">
+      	<!-- need to move exports to another component, or maek this a config component and revmove the #includes -->
+        <unit bldFile="group"/>
+      </component>
     </collection>
   </package>
 </SystemDefinition>